The bottleneck in learning is rarely finding information, it is remembering and organizing it. You read something, understand it, and forget most of it within days unless you do something deliberate to make it stick. Study tools are built around that gap, using what is known about memory and structure to turn passive reading into knowledge you can actually recall when it counts.

Remembering on purpose

The most powerful technique here is spaced repetition, and flashcard tools like Anki build it in, testing you just before you would forget so each review resets the clock. For seeing how ideas connect rather than memorizing them in isolation, mind mapping tools lay out the relationships between concepts visually.

Serious research work

For academic and deep research, two tools carry a lot of weight. Citation and reference managers like Zotero save sources with one click and generate correct citations in any style, ending the manual formatting misery, while academic research tools help find and synthesize relevant papers faster than searching by hand.

The best tool is the one you use

It is easy to spend more time optimizing a study system than studying. The most powerful app is worthless if it adds friction you avoid, so pick tools simple enough that you actually open them daily, and let consistency beat sophistication. Frequently Asked Questions

What is spaced repetition and which apps use it?
Spaced repetition is a learning technique that shows you review material at increasing time intervals - testing you just before you would forget it. Anki is the most powerful spaced repetition app with extensive community flashcard decks. RemNote combines note-taking with spaced repetition. Quizlet uses a simplified version of the technique for flashcard study.
What is the best note-taking app for students?
Notion is popular for its flexibility combining notes, databases, and project management. Obsidian suits students who want a local-first, connected knowledge graph. Roam Research is favored by researchers for bidirectional linking. For simpler note-taking, Apple Notes and Google Keep work well. The best tool is the one you will actually use consistently.
How do AI study tools help students learn?
AI study tools help by generating practice questions, explaining concepts in plain language, summarizing readings, creating flashcards from notes, and providing instant feedback on answers. Tools like Khanmigo, Socratic, and Quizlet's AI features are designed to scaffold learning rather than provide answers directly, supporting genuine understanding.
What is the best citation management tool for academic research?
Zotero is the most widely used free citation manager, supporting all major citation styles and integrating with Word, Google Docs, and browsers for one-click reference saving. Mendeley is a strong alternative with built-in PDF annotation. For collaborating on shared reference libraries, both Zotero and Mendeley support group libraries.
What is spaced repetition and does it work?
Spaced repetition schedules reviews at growing intervals, showing you material just before you would forget it, which is one of the most robustly proven techniques in learning science. Apps like Anki automate the scheduling so you review each fact at the optimal moment rather than cramming. It takes daily consistency and feels slow at first, but it produces far stronger long-term recall than re-reading or highlighting ever do.
What is the best note-taking app for studying?
The honest answer is the one you will keep using. Notion suits people who want notes, tasks, and databases together, Obsidian appeals to those who like a local, linked knowledge graph, and simple tools like Apple Notes work fine for many. Chasing the perfect system often becomes procrastination. Pick a capable app, learn it well enough to capture and find notes quickly, and put the energy into studying rather than tweaking the setup.
